WebImagine the following: You have the program counter at X, and would like to read four bytes. So you read the first byte at X, increment (to X+1) read that byte, increment (X+2), read that byte, increment (X+3) and read that byte and increment to X+4. Now the PC is incremented by four and you've read the next word of memory. WebDescription Increments the value of a variable by 1. I have to assume that 4-byte … WebFeb 8, 2024 · Those eight bits (a byte) usually represent a character like a letter or number. Bytes can also represent symbols that represent one piece of a larger object like an image. Since a “byte” is the smallest unit of data, then other names are needed for larger units of data made up of even more bits.
